Ok. First unplug your new magic jack.Then uninstall Magic Jack again if it shows in Add/Remove programs.

Then:
Delete the “mjusbsp” directory from the following location: C:\Documents and Settings\[YourUserProfileName]\Application Data

3) Delete any MagicJack directories from the following location: C:\Documents and Settings\[YourUserProfileName]\Local Settings\Application Data

then insert magic jack and try to install it.

Ok. Main difference between Magic Jack and Magic Jack plus is that
old Magic Jack has only USB port and needs to be connected to your computer. That means that your computer need to be turned on for Magic Jack to work.
If you shut down the computer your Magic Jack will now work.

Now, new Magic Jack Plus has ability to connect directly to the router via Ethernet port,and can work without a presence of a computer

Also you can connect it directly to the modem, but modem only has one Ethernet port and you can connect only one device to the modem directly.

If you want to connect more devices, you will need to buy a router.

The direct connection to the router instead of computer USB is the main advantage of Magic Jack Plus. But you will still need to have an internet connection for it to work.
